lib/hyperliquid/api/registry.ex
defmodule Hyperliquid.Api.Registry do
@moduledoc """
Registry for discovering and introspecting API endpoints.
This module provides functions to list all available endpoints and
get their documentation, rate limits, and other metadata.
## Usage
# List all endpoints
Hyperliquid.Api.Registry.list_endpoints()
# Get info for a specific endpoint
Hyperliquid.Api.Registry.get_endpoint_info("allMids")
# List endpoints by type
Hyperliquid.Api.Registry.list_by_type(:info)
# Get total rate limit cost for multiple endpoints
Hyperliquid.Api.Registry.total_rate_limit_cost(["allMids", "l2Book"])
"""
# Discover all endpoint modules by scanning the application
# This automatically finds all modules that use the Endpoint DSL

# Flatten all endpoints for backwards compatibility
@endpoints @endpoints_by_context
|> Map.values()
|> List.flatten()
@doc """
List all registered endpoints with their metadata.
## Returns
List of endpoint info maps.
## Example
iex> Hyperliquid.Api.Registry.list_endpoints()
[
%{endpoint: "allMids", type: :info, rate_limit_cost: 2, ...},
%{endpoint: "l2Book", type: :info, rate_limit_cost: 2, ...}
]
"""
def list_endpoints do
@endpoints
|> Enum.map(fn mod ->
Code.ensure_loaded!(mod)
mod
end)
|> Enum.filter(&function_exported?(&1, :__endpoint_info__, 0))
|> Enum.map(& &1.__endpoint_info__())
end
@doc """
Get endpoint info by endpoint name.
## Parameters
- `name` - The endpoint name (e.g., "allMids", "l2Book")
## Returns
- `{:ok, info}` - Endpoint info map
- `{:error, :not_found}` - Endpoint not found
"""
def get_endpoint_info(name) when is_binary(name) do
case Enum.find(list_endpoints(), &(&1.endpoint == name)) do
nil -> {:error, :not_found}
info -> {:ok, info}
end
end
@doc """
List endpoints by type.
## Parameters
- `type` - `:info`, `:exchange`, or `:subscription`
## Returns
List of endpoint info maps of the specified type.
"""
def list_by_type(type) when type in [:info, :exchange, :subscription] do
list_endpoints()
|> Enum.filter(&(&1.type == type))
end
@doc """
Calculate total rate limit cost for a list of endpoints.
## Parameters
- `names` - List of endpoint names
## Returns
Total rate limit cost as integer.
## Example
iex> Hyperliquid.Api.Registry.total_rate_limit_cost(["allMids", "l2Book"])
4
"""
def total_rate_limit_cost(names) when is_list(names) do
names
|> Enum.map(&get_endpoint_info/1)
|> Enum.filter(&match?({:ok, _}, &1))
|> Enum.map(fn {:ok, info} -> info.rate_limit_cost end)
|> Enum.sum()
end
@doc """
Get endpoint documentation as formatted string.
## Parameters
- `name` - The endpoint name
## Returns
Formatted documentation string or error.
"""
def docs(name) when is_binary(name) do
case get_endpoint_info(name) do
{:ok, info} ->
"""
Endpoint: #{info.endpoint}
Type: #{info.type}
Rate Limit Cost: #{info.rate_limit_cost} (out of 1200/min)
Description:
#{if info.doc != "", do: info.doc, else: "No description available"}
Returns:
#{if info.returns != "", do: info.returns, else: "No return info available"}
Parameters:
#{format_params(info.params, info.optional_params)}
Module: #{inspect(info.module)}
"""
{:error, :not_found} ->
{:error, "Endpoint '#{name}' not found"}
end
end
defp format_params([], []), do: "None"
defp format_params(required, optional) do
required_str =
if required != [] do
"Required: #{Enum.join(required, ", ")}"
else
""
end
optional_str =
if optional != [] do
"Optional: #{Enum.join(optional, ", ")}"
else
""
end
[required_str, optional_str]
|> Enum.filter(&(&1 != ""))
|> Enum.join("\n")
end
@doc """
Print formatted documentation for an endpoint.
## Parameters
- `name` - The endpoint name
"""
def print_docs(name) do
case docs(name) do
{:error, msg} -> IO.puts(msg)
doc -> IO.puts(doc)
end
end
@doc """
Returns a summary of rate limits for all endpoints.
Groups endpoints by their rate limit cost.
"""
def rate_limit_summary do
list_endpoints()
|> Enum.group_by(& &1.rate_limit_cost)
|> Enum.sort_by(fn {cost, _} -> cost end)
|> Enum.map(fn {cost, endpoints} ->
names = Enum.map(endpoints, & &1.endpoint)
{cost, names}
end)
end
@doc """
Resolve an endpoint module from context and endpoint name.
Converts the endpoint name from snake_case to the corresponding module name.
## Parameters
- `context` - Atom: `:info`, `:exchange`, `:explorer`, or `:stats`
- `endpoint_name` - Atom in snake_case (e.g., `:all_mids`, `:l2_book`)
## Returns
- `{:ok, module}` - The endpoint module
- `{:error, :not_found}` - Endpoint not found
## Examples
iex> Hyperliquid.Api.Registry.resolve_endpoint(:info, :all_mids)
{:ok, Hyperliquid.Api.Info.AllMids}
iex> Hyperliquid.Api.Registry.resolve_endpoint(:info, :l2_book)
{:ok, Hyperliquid.Api.Info.L2Book}
iex> Hyperliquid.Api.Registry.resolve_endpoint(:info, :nonexistent)
{:error, :not_found}
"""
def resolve_endpoint(context, endpoint_name) when is_atom(context) and is_atom(endpoint_name) do
module_name = snake_to_module_name(endpoint_name)
context_module =
case context do
:info -> Hyperliquid.Api.Info
:exchange -> Hyperliquid.Api.Exchange
:explorer -> Hyperliquid.Api.Explorer
:stats -> Hyperliquid.Api.Stats
_ -> nil
end
if context_module do
full_module = Module.concat(context_module, module_name)
# Check if module exists in our registry
endpoints = Map.get(@endpoints_by_context, context, [])
if full_module in endpoints do
{:ok, full_module}
else
{:error, :not_found}
end
else
{:error, {:invalid_context, context}}
end
end
@doc """
Get endpoint module by snake_case name without context.
Searches all contexts for the endpoint.
## Parameters
- `endpoint_name` - Atom in snake_case
## Returns
- `{:ok, module}` - The endpoint module
- `{:error, :not_found}` - Endpoint not found
- `{:error, {:ambiguous, modules}}` - Multiple endpoints with same name
"""
def get_endpoint_module(endpoint_name) when is_atom(endpoint_name) do
module_name = snake_to_module_name(endpoint_name)
matches =
@endpoints_by_context
|> Enum.flat_map(fn {_context, modules} -> modules end)
|> Enum.filter(fn mod ->
mod
|> Module.split()
|> List.last()
|> Kernel.==(module_name)
end)
case matches do
[] -> {:error, :not_found}
[module] -> {:ok, module}
modules -> {:error, {:ambiguous, modules}}
end
end
@doc """
List all endpoints for a specific context.
## Parameters
- `context` - Atom: `:info`, `:exchange`, `:explorer`, or `:stats`
## Returns
List of endpoint modules for the context.
"""
def list_context_endpoints(context) when is_atom(context) do
Map.get(@endpoints_by_context, context, [])
end
# Convert snake_case atom to PascalCase module name string
# Examples:
# :all_mids -> "AllMids"
# :l2_book -> "L2Book"
# :clearinghouse_state -> "ClearinghouseState"
defp snake_to_module_name(snake_atom) when is_atom(snake_atom) do
snake_atom
|> Atom.to_string()
|> String.split("_")
|> Enum.map(&String.capitalize/1)
|> Enum.join("")
end
end
